Teacher Jonathan Roberts, director of the South Shore Piano School in Boston shares his experiences with the Royal Conservatory of Music (RCM) as an examiner, mentor, and US representative. We also discuss the impact of the RCM’s Music Lights the Way campaign, which gifted over 400,000 books to 20,000 teachers in the US and Canada from the new 6th edition of the series. The campaign includes an incredible new festival and competition as well.
